Tools
What the agent can do once this is connected.
Reads 4
See data. Nothing changes.
sentry_list_projects
List all Sentry projects in the organization..
sentry_list_issues
List issues (errors/exceptions) for a Sentry project.
sentry_get_issue
Get detailed information about a Sentry issue including the latest event's stack trace, tags, and metadata..
sentry_list_events
List recent error events for a Sentry issue..
Writes 1
Change data in the connected system.
sentry_resolve_issue
Resolve, unresolve, or ignore a Sentry issue..
Connect Sentry over MCP
Daslab is itself an MCP server.
Connect Sentry in a scene, then pin that scene's URL in Claude Code, Cursor, or any MCP client. The agent there gets your Sentry tools, and your approval gate and trace travel with them.
https://daslab.run/mcp/<your-world>/<your-scene>
One scene can hold Sentry and everything else you connect, so a single endpoint carries them all. Set up a client.
